How much do Floor Layers, Except Carpet, Wood, and Hard Tiles make per hour in Los Angeles?
The median hourly wage for Floor Layers, Except Carpet, Wood, and Hard Tiles in Los Angeles, CA is $29.05, based on BLS OEWS 2025 data. Top earners (90th percentile) make $49.31 or more per hour.
Is Los Angeles above or below average for Floor Layers, Except Carpet, Wood, and Hard Tiles salaries?
The median Floor Layers, Except Carpet, Wood, and Hard Tiles salary in Los Angeles, CA is 11.2% above the national median of $54,340. The national figure is from BLS OEWS 2025 data covering all US metropolitan areas.
What is the entry-level salary for Floor Layers, Except Carpet, Wood, and Hard Tiles in Los Angeles?
Entry-level Floor Layers, Except Carpet, Wood, and Hard Tiles (10th percentile) earn around $40,600 per year in Los Angeles, CA. The 25th percentile — typically workers with 1–3 years of experience — earn approximately $50,220.
